Recent Form Analysis
Mainz 05 – Last 5 Matches
| Date | Opponent | Venue | Result | Score |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 28 Feb 2026 | Bayer Leverkusen | Away | Draw | 1-1 |
| 20 Feb 2026 | Hamburger SV | Home | Draw | 1-1 |
| 13 Feb 2026 | Borussia Dortmund | Away | Loss | 0-4 |
| 7 Feb 2026 | Augsburg | Home | Win | 2-0 |
| 31 Jan 2026 | RB Leipzig | Away | Win | 2-1 |
Mainz’s recent form presents a mixed picture. The back-to-back draws against Bayer Leverkusen and Hamburger SV demonstrate their resilience and ability to frustrate opponents, but also highlight a potential issue with converting performances into victories. The heavy 4-0 defeat to Borussia Dortmund was a worrying blot on their copybook, exposing vulnerabilities against high-quality opposition that Stuttgart will look to exploit.
However, the victories over Augsburg and RB Leipzig show that Mainz are capable of beating strong teams, particularly at home. The 2-0 win against Augsburg showcased their ability to control games and keep clean sheets when at their best. Urs Fischer will be looking for a similar level of performance and concentration against Stuttgart.
Stuttgart – Last 5 Matches
| Date | Opponent | Venue | Result | Score |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1 Mar 2026 | Wolfsburg | Home | Win | 4-0 |
| 26 Feb 2026 | Celtic | Home | Loss | 0-1 |
| 22 Feb 2026 | Heidenheim | Away | Draw | 3-3 |
| 19 Feb 2026 | Celtic | Away | Win | 4-1 |
| 14 Feb 2026 | Köln | Home | Win | 3-1 |
Stuttgart arrive in Mainz in excellent form, with four wins from their last five matches across all competitions. The 4-0 demolition of Wolfsburg was a statement of intent, showcasing the attacking prowess that has become their trademark under Sebastian Hoeneß. The Europa League tie against Celtic demonstrated their quality on both legs – the 4-1 victory at Parkhead was particularly impressive, even if they couldn’t complete the job at home in the return leg.
The 3-3 draw at Heidenheim showed both Stuttgart’s attacking capabilities and their occasional defensive frailties, but overall, their form guide makes for impressive reading. They’ve scored 14 goals in their last five matches, an average of 2.8 goals per game, which bodes well for their chances against Mainz. The attacking trio of Deniz Undav, Ermedin Demirović, and Chris Führich have been in scintillating form and will pose a significant threat to the Mainz defence.
Head-to-Head Record
The head-to-head record between these two sides heavily favours Stuttgart, who have dominated recent meetings. Over the last 10 encounters, Stuttgart have emerged victorious on six occasions, with Mainz managing just one win and three matches ending in draws. Stuttgart have also been prolific in front of goal in this fixture, netting 20 times compared to Mainz’s 11.
| Date | Home Team | Score | Away Team |
|---|---|---|---|
| 26 Oct 2025 | Stuttgart | 2-1 | Mainz 05 |
| 25 Jan 2025 | Mainz 05 | 2-0 | Stuttgart |
| 31 Aug 2024 | Stuttgart | 3-3 | Mainz 05 |
| 11 Feb 2024 | Stuttgart | 3-1 | Mainz 05 |
| 16 Sep 2023 | Mainz 05 | 1-3 | Stuttgart |
| 21 May 2023 | Mainz 05 | 1-4 | Stuttgart |
| 21 Jan 2023 | Stuttgart | 1-1 | Mainz 05 |
| 16 Apr 2022 | Mainz 05 | 0-0 | Stuttgart |
| 26 Nov 2021 | Stuttgart | 2-1 | Mainz 05 |
| 29 Jan 2021 | Stuttgart | 2-0 | Mainz 05 |
The most recent meeting in October 2025 saw Stuttgart claim a 2-1 victory at the Mercedes-Benz Arena, continuing their dominance in this fixture. However, Mainz’s 2-0 win in January 2025 at the OPEL ARENA shows that they are capable of getting the better of their more fancied opponents, particularly on home soil.
What stands out from the head-to-head record is the consistency with which these matches produce goals. Seven of the last 10 meetings have seen both teams score, and six have featured over 2.5 goals. This trend suggests we’re likely to see an entertaining, open contest on Saturday afternoon.

Tactical Analysis
Urs Fischer is likely to set his Mainz side up in a compact 3-5-2 or 5-3-2 formation, looking to deny Stuttgart space in central areas and hit them on the counter-attack. Mainz will look to stay compact defensively, with the wing-backs providing width when in possession but dropping back to form a five-man defence when out of possession.
The key for Mainz will be their transition play – winning the ball back quickly and releasing their pacey forwards, particularly Silas Katompa Mvumpa, into the channels behind Stuttgart’s advancing full-backs. Fischer will also emphasise set-pieces as a route to goal, with Stuttgart having shown occasional vulnerability from dead-ball situations.
Sebastian Hoeneß, meanwhile, will stick with his preferred 4-2-3-1 or 3-4-2-1 formation, encouraging his side to dominate possession and press high up the pitch. Stuttgart’s full-backs, particularly Maximilian Mittelstädt and Josha Vagnoman, will be encouraged to push forward and provide width, with the inside forwards tucking in to create overloads in central areas.
The midfield battle between Stuttgart’s technically gifted duo of Stiller and Karazor against Mainz’s industrious pairing will be crucial. If Stuttgart can control possession and prevent Mainz from settling into their defensive shape, they should create enough chances to win the game.
